Ticket #4471 — Vault lockout, Brindlewood partner SFTP drop

The Quarrel vault guarding credentials for the Brindlewood SFTP drop auto-locked after three failed unseal attempts during last night's rotation. Partner file pickups are paused until reviewed. Security sign-off is required before re-unsealing. The recovery passphrase for the unseal ceremony is as follows:

recovery phrase for fajeg-kawep: druix-gorius-briax-ulaeth-fraox-lammir-pelox-jormir-pelwyn-julir

Runbook fragment — Mossgate markdown pipeline. When rendered pages show raw fences or broken tables, first check the sanitizer stage: it fails closed and passes escaped source downstream, which looks like a renderer bug but isn't. Restart the sanitizer workers, then flush the fragment cache; full re-render takes about four minutes. If output is still wrong, the renderer image itself is likely stale. For this week's sync, note that the last known-good render corresponds to the build token below.

build token for hafog-kagef: htk31_c2a64a5331dd0f4d87c8bcc1c394fe3

== Currency Hedging Decision — Orvane Receivables ==

''Restricted: managers only.''

Finance team: following volatility in the tallin exchange rate, the treasury committee has approved forward contracts covering 70% of projected Orvane-region receivables for the next three quarters. Counterparty is Marrowfield Bank; tenor and ratchet terms are documented in the treasury workbook. Unhedged exposure will be reviewed monthly. The rationale tied to broader plans appears in the confidential note below.

management briefing: Only 7 of the 120 pilot accounts renewed Ralael, so a churn review is set for January 1.

Night-shift staff: Floor 4 of the Tellhaven Building opens this week. After 21:00, access is via the rear stairwell only; the lifts are locked out overnight during the settling period. Complete a walk-through of the new floor once per shift and log it. The stairwell keypad accepts the code below.

badge for yahop-fawep: bdg-XBKXI-68071